Role Of Renewable Energy In Powering Sustainable Desalination Plants

Harnessing Renewable Energy for Eco-Friendly Desalination
The global demand for fresh water continues to escalate, driving the need for sustainable methods to produce potable water from the sea. Desalination plants, traditionally powered by fossil fuels, are transitioning towards renewable energy sources to enhance environmental sustainability and cost-efficiency. This shift not only supports global freshwater supply needs but also aligns with broader environmental goals.
Transition to Green Energy
The integration of renewable energy into the operations of desalination plants marks a pivotal shift in the industry. Solar, wind, and ...
... even geothermal energy offer potent alternatives to conventional power sources, significantly reducing the carbon footprint associated with desalination processes. By utilizing renewable energy, these facilities can operate more sustainably, mitigating the typical environmental impacts such as greenhouse gas emissions and fossil fuel depletion.
Advantages of Renewable-Powered Desalination
The benefits of powering desalination facilities with renewable energy are manifold. Firstly, it significantly cuts operational costs over time, as sun and wind provide free energy once the initial infrastructure is established. Secondly, it reduces the reliance on unstable fossil fuel markets, which can fluctuate dramatically and impact the cost-efficiency of water production. Finally, using renewable sources helps desalination plants maintain a consistent energy supply, crucial in regions where grid electricity is unreliable or unavailable.
Challenges and Solutions
Despite its advantages, integrating renewable energy into desalination operations comes with challenges. The intermittent nature of sources like solar and wind energy can affect the continuous process required for water production. To counteract this, some facilities are exploring hybrid systems that combine multiple types of renewable energy or use energy storage technologies to ensure a constant power supply.
Advanced battery storage systems can store excess energy generated during peak production times and release it when there is insufficient sunlight or wind. Additionally, some regions are experimenting with pumped-storage hydroelectricity, where excess renewable energy is used to pump water into elevated reservoirs. The stored water can then be released to generate hydroelectric power during periods of low renewable energy generation.
Future Perspectives
The future of sustainable water production looks promising with the ongoing advancements in renewable energy technologies. As these technologies become more efficient and cost-effective, their integration with desalination plants is expected to grow, paving the way for a new era of eco-friendly water production.
